It is now that you are able to see online resources for continuing education that helps professionals be trained and stay up to date with the latest in their field. It is this one that is also applicable for medical professionals. Many of the states do require CEU's or Continuing Education Units for them to be able to maintain good standing. It is this one that makes the CEUs or Continuing Education Units very valuable for professionals, especially in the medical field. It is now that you are able to see traditional colleges that have integrated inherent only education enterprise. These are the ones that provide continuing education to various medical professionals like doctors, dentists, nurses, imaging professionals, and physical therapists. You are now able to see many institutes that have been certified to be able to provide this type of education. Online continuing education is one great way for individuals to be able to still continue to get their knowledge and education even if they are not able to attend an on-campus class. This might be due to the schedule and the priorities that they have.


Some of the CEU that you can find will require some lab time or a few campus sessions but most of the session and classes are done online. Once you are able to opt for this one then it is also you that will get a number of advantages. Through CEU that it is the medical professional that will be able to climb the career ladder, get advanced degrees and certificates, and increase their salaries. It is as the society on the other hand that will have well educated and trained doctors, nurses, therapists, and paramedics. This is a win-win situation for all parties.


The cost of CEU will vary greatly. If you are a working professional then most of the time, it is the employer that will be taking care of the expenses. You can determine this one once you will be consulting the human resource department of your organization. It is the CEU that is seen as a growing trend and will only be increasing in popularity and significance over time.
